Mom, Leave Me Alone! But first, Can You Take Me to the Mall?
She’s hostile one moment, adorable the next. You’re reasonable one day, clueless the next. The teen years can take their toll on mother-daughter relationships. But if you want to have a loving, healthy relationship with your grown-up daughter someday, you’ve got to act now. Teresa Kelly, GENaustin Board Member, takes parents through the whys of adolescent behavior and into the “what nows?” in terms of maintaining a healthy, loving relationship with your daughter during her turbulent teens.
